/**********************************************************\
* *
* io/uint_decoder.go *
* *
* hprose uint decoder for Go. *
* *
* LastModified: Oct 15, 2016 *
* Author: Ma Bingyao <andot@hprose.com> *
* *
\**********************************************************/
package io
import (
"errors"
"reflect"
"strconv"
"time"
"github.com/hprose/hprose-golang/util"
)
func readUint64(r *Reader) uint64 {
return r.readUint64(TagSemicolon)
}
func readFloat64AsUint(r *Reader) uint64 {
return uint64(r.readFloat64())
}
func stringToUint(s string) uint64 {
i, err := strconv.ParseUint(s, 10, 64)
if err != nil {
panic(err)
}
return i
}
func readUTF8CharAsUint(r *Reader) uint64 {
return stringToUint(util.ByteString(r.readUTF8Slice(1)))
}
func readStringAsUint(r *Reader) uint64 {
return stringToUint(r.ReadStringWithoutTag())
}
func readDateTimeAsUint(r *Reader) uint64 {
return uint64(r.ReadDateTimeWithoutTag().UnixNano())
}
func readTimeAsUint(r *Reader) uint64 {
return uint64(r.ReadTimeWithoutTag().UnixNano())
}
func readRefAsUint(r *Reader) uint64 {
ref := r.readRef()
if str, ok := ref.(string); ok {
return stringToUint(str)
}
if t, ok := ref.(*time.Time); ok {
return uint64(t.UnixNano())
}
panic(errors.New("value of type " +
reflect.TypeOf(ref).String() +
" cannot be converted to type uint64"))
}
var uintDecoders = [256]func(r *Reader) uint64{
'0': func(r *Reader) uint64 { return 0 },
'1': func(r *Reader) uint64 { return 1 },
'2': func(r *Reader) uint64 { return 2 },
'3': func(r *Reader) uint64 { return 3 },
'4': func(r *Reader) uint64 { return 4 },
'5': func(r *Reader) uint64 { return 5 },
'6': func(r *Reader) uint64 { return 6 },
'7': func(r *Reader) uint64 { return 7 },
'8': func(r *Reader) uint64 { return 8 },
'9': func(r *Reader) uint64 { return 9 },
TagNull: func(r *Reader) uint64 { return 0 },
TagEmpty: func(r *Reader) uint64 { return 0 },
TagFalse: func(r *Reader) uint64 { return 0 },
TagTrue: func(r *Reader) uint64 { return 1 },
TagInteger: readUint64,
TagLong: readUint64,
TagDouble: readFloat64AsUint,
TagUTF8Char: readUTF8CharAsUint,
TagString: readStringAsUint,
TagDate: readDateTimeAsUint,
TagTime: readTimeAsUint,
TagRef: readRefAsUint,
}
func uintDecoder(r *Reader, v reflect.Value, tag byte) {
decoder := uintDecoders[tag]
if decoder != nil {
v.SetUint(decoder(r))
return
}
castError(tag, "uint64")
}
